Method
- Season the steak pieces with oil, Cajun seasoning, salt, and pepper; let sit for 10-15 minutes.
-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il; cook the rigatoni until al dente, reserving half a cup of pasta water before draining.
- In a skillet, heat oil and sear the steak tips in a single layer until dark and crusty, about 2-3 minutes per side; set aside.
- In the same pan, lower the heat, add butter, then garlic; cook until fragrant.
- Pour in the heavy cream, simmer for 2-3 minutes to thicken.
- Whisk in Parmesan and mozzarella until smooth; if too thick, add reserved pasta water.
- Toss in rigatoni and steak tips until everything is coated; serve with parsley on top.

Notes
Grate your own cheese for smoother sauce. Let steak come to room temperature before cooking. Adjust spice levels by decreasing Cajun seasoning or using homemade blend. Great for leftovers; reheat with a splash of cream or milk.
